Excavation of mass grave begins at a notorious home for unwed mothers in Ireland

Summary

Ireland has started digging up the remains of up to 800 infants buried in a septic tank at a former home for unwed mothers. This home was known as part of the "Magdalene Laundries," where many young women were sent in the past.
